Choosing the Right Theme
One of the first steps in designing your game room is selecting a theme that reflects your style and interests. Some popular themes include Retro Arcade, Modern Minimalist, Sci-Fi Space Station, and Sports Lounge. Your theme will influence everything from the color scheme and furniture to the lighting and decorative elements. For instance, a Retro Arcade theme might include neon signs, classic arcade machines, and vibrant colors, while a Modern Minimalist theme would feature sleek lines, neutral tones, and contemporary gaming setups. Online design tools often come with theme templates, making it easy to customize your room’s aesthetic.

Layout and Space Planning
Efficient space planning is crucial for maximizing comfort and functionality. Start by measuring your game room and creating a digital floor plan using a free online tool. Consider the type of games you will be playing and the equipment needed. For console gaming, allocate space for a large-screen TV, comfortable seating, and storage for games and accessories. PC gamers may need a dedicated desk, ergonomic chair, and room for multiple monitors. If you plan to include arcade machines or a pool table, make sure to leave enough clearance for movement. Positioning your gaming setup away from windows helps reduce glare, while strategic lighting enhances the overall ambiance.
Furniture and Seating
Comfort is key in any game room, and the right furniture can make all the difference. For a cozy and immersive experience, opt for reclining chairs, bean bags, or even a sectional sofa. Gaming chairs with ergonomic support are a must for PC gamers. Shelving and storage units are essential for keeping your gaming gear organized and accessible. Wall-mounted shelves are perfect for displaying collectibles, while cabinets can house consoles, controllers, and accessories. Online design tools allow you to visualize various furniture arrangements to find the optimal layout for your space.
Lighting and Ambiance
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ood of your game room. Consider a combination of ambient, task, and accent lighting to create a dynamic atmosphere. LED strip lights along the edges of desks or behind monitors add a futuristic touch, while floor lamps and wall sconces provide soft, diffused light. For a more immersive experience, RGB lighting that changes color according to in-game action can elevate your setup to a whole new level. Incorporating dimmable lights gives you control over brightness, making it easy to switch from intense gaming sessions to relaxed movie nights.
Personal Touches and Decor
Your game room should reflect your personality and interests. Adding personal touches such as framed posters, gaming memorabilia, or custom wall art can make the space feel uniquely yours. Consider incorporating a dedicated display area for your favorite games, collectibles, or achievements. A wall-mounted monitor setup can free up desk space while providing a clean and modern look. Themed rugs, pillows, and wall decals can further enhance the room's aesthetic. Don’t be afraid to mix and match styles, as long as they complement the overall theme.
Soundproofing and Acoustics
To fully immerse yourself in the gaming experience without disturbing others in the house, soundproofing is essential. Acoustic panels or foam tiles can help reduce noise levels and improve sound quality. Carpeting and plush furniture also contribute to absorbing sound and minimizing echo. Investing in quality speakers or a surround sound system can take your audio experience to the next level. Make sure to test the acoustics during the planning phase by simulating sound setups using your online design tool.
Entertainment Options
While gaming is the primary focus, adding entertainment options can make your game room even more versatile. Consider incorporating a mini-bar or snack station for refreshments during long gaming sessions. A projector setup can double the space as a home theater, while a dartboard or pool table adds variety to your entertainment options. Creating a lounge area with a small coffee table and cozy seating can also make the room more inviting for guests.
Keeping the Space Organized
A cluttered game room can detract from the enjoyment of your space. Invest in cable management solutions to keep wires hidden and tidy. Multi-purpose furniture with built-in storage helps keep controllers, headphones, and games neatly organized. Labeling storage bins or using transparent containers makes it easy to find what you need without causing a mess. Regularly declutter and clean your game room to maintain a pleasant and welcoming environment.
